Description:
With the recent closure/idling of two significant pulp mills, which produced for major woodchip consumers in Ontario, investments in reducing by-products, such as woodchips, are at a premium within the forestry industry.
This project is the research and development phase to optimize the slashing operation in the wood room, aiming to increase yield FBM/m3 (foot board measure per cubic meter) and reduce the by-product generated per output FBM produced.
